There are a number of conditions or diseases that may be the cause of weight loss unprovoked, such as an overactive thyroid (hyperthyroidism) depression, liver diseases, cancer or other noncancerous conditions or disorders that interfere with the absorption of nutrients ( malabsorption disorders).

Two. High or persistent fever Having a fever is not a disease itself, but it is often an indication of a. Most of the time, fever indicates that the body is fighting a viral or bacterial infection. However, you should consult a doctor if you have a persistent but low fever - greater than 38.9C - lasting three or more days. Also, if you have a high fever - over 40C - or if you feel very ill, you should see your doctor as soon as possible.
